NORRIS
Norris is a surname of English origin that also incorporates French and Norse elements. The name has been documented in various forms, including Noris, Norriss, Norrish, Nares, and Nearise, reflecting its long history and the linguistic shifts that have occurred across the British Isles.
The most common derivation of the surname points to the Old French word norreis, meaning a northerner. This term originally described a Norseman, and by extension a Viking. Following the Norman invasion of England in 1066, many individuals bearing this designation settled in the country, and their surnames were anglicised to Norris. The association with Northern men persists in the modern spelling of the name.
Another possible origin is topographical. The name may have arisen as a description for someone who lived at the north house, derived from the pre‑7th century elements nor (north) and hus (house). An early example of this variant is the record of Adam de Norhuse of Essex in the year 1206, indicating that the surname could signify a person dwelling in the northern part of a settlement.
A third, occupational, origin is linked to the French word norrice, meaning a nurse or tender of the sick. This sense of the name was likely introduced after the Norman Conquest and reflects a caretaker role within the household or community.
The earliest documented spelling of the surname is Robert Norreis, dated 1148 in the “Winton Rolls” of Hampshire. This record, made during the reign of King Stephen, demonstrates the long-standing presence of the name in English legal and administrative documents.

There are approximately 24,166 people named Norris in the UK. That makes it the 339th most common surname in Britain. Around 371 in a million people in Britain are named Norris.
